Kyrie Irving is in talks to be represented by the new hip hop billionaire Jay-Z, Roc Nation Sports agency.
The All-Star point guard and current Boston Celtics star has reportedly cut ties with his agent, per ESPN reporter Adrian Wojnarowski.
When he inks his contract with Roc Nation Sports, Irving will join a roster that includes Kevin Durant, Caris LeVert, Rudy Gay and Jeremy Lin, among others, when it comes to NBA players.
Currently, the Celtics and Los Angeles Lakers are wheeling and dealing with the New Orleans Pelicans in the hopes of landing the service of forward Anthony Davis.
